**Onboarding: SDK Parity — Brindlewick Client Libraries**

Brindlewick ships two official SDKs, one for Kotlin and one for TypeScript. They are meant to be feature-equivalent, but in practice the TypeScript SDK trails by one minor release, so new endpoints usually land there a few weeks later. The parity matrix in the internal wiki tracks exactly which methods exist in each; check it before promising anything to integrators. If you spot an undocumented gap, report it to the SDK maintainers.

billing contact of bagag-yahig = casox@paliqsys.internal

Slimmed Larchpipe images fail the CI smoke stage when the distroless base drops the shell needed by the healthcheck wrapper. Symptom: exec format errors in the deploy-verify job, green everywhere else. Fix: rebuild with the static healthcheck binary, don't re-add busybox. If the failure persists, confirm the runner pulled the slimmed variant and not the cached fat image. The correct slimmed image is identified by the digest token below.

pipeline stamp: htk14_40eecfa1a6c1a3

## Changelog — v4.2

Heads up, support folks: the Lumipane JavaScript SDK now matches the Kotlin SDK's defaults, so tickets about mismatched timeout behavior between the two should dry up. Retries, pagination size, and offline caching all behave identically now. If a customer reports divergence after upgrading, grab their init options first. For reference, the new shared defaults are as follows.

settings of yahog-bajeg:
oliix:
  log_level: debug
  metrics_host: metrics.oliix.lumiclabs.internal
  pool_size: 4

Subject: After-hours server room access — process reminder

Hi facilities team,

A reminder from the front desk at Caldermoor House: after 19:00, the server room on level B1 switches to keypad-only entry. Badge readers are disabled overnight for the Velstrand audit period. Log every entry in the after-hours register at the desk, noting name and time. For entries during this period, use the following door code.

staff pass of tajog-bahap = bdg-GTUUI-82661